Evangel Christian Academy entered their tilt with Southwood on Wednesday with two cons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with three.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Southwood Cowboys , sneaking past 3-2. That's more bragging rights for the Eagles,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.
Evangel Christian Academy took Southwood into a fifth set where they got it done with a five-point win.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-27, 25-15, 25-23, 20-25, 15-10.
Evangel Christian Academy now has a winning record of 10-9. As for Southwood, they have been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four matchups, which put a noticeable dent in their 9-7 record this season.
Coincidentally, both will both be playing Green Oaks the next time they take the court. Evangel Christian Academy will head out to face Green Oaks at 5:30 p.m. on Thursday, while Southwood will host them at 5:00 p.m. on Monday.
